On Thu, Mar 16, 2017 at 03:35:05PM +0100, Cédric Le Goater wrote:
> Today, the ICPState array of the sPAPR machine is indexed with
> 'cpu_index' of the CPUState. This numbering of CPUs is internal to
> QEMU and the guest only knows about what is exposed in the device
> tree, that is the 'cpu_dt_id'. This is why sPAPR uses the helper
> xics_get_cpu_index_by_dt_id() to do the mapping in a couple of places.
> 
> To provide a more generic XICS layer, we need to abstract the IRQ
> 'server' number and remove any assumption made on its nature. It
> should not be used as a 'cpu_index' for lookups like xics_cpu_setup()
> and xics_cpu_destroy() do.
> 
> To reach that goal, we choose to introduce an ICPState backlink under
> PowerPCCPU, and let the machine core init routine do the ICPState
> lookup. The resulting object is stored under PowerPCCPU which is
> passed on to xics_cpu_setup(). The IRQ 'server' number in XICS is now
> generic. sPAPR uses 'cpu_dt_id' and PowerNV will use 'PIR' number.
> 
> This also has the benefit of simplifying the sPAPR hcall routines
> which do not need to do any ICPState lookups anymore.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Cédric Le Goater <address@hidden>

Having a direct link from the cpu to the interrupt state is a good
idea.  However, I'm not so fond of having a field that's specific to a
particular platforms intc in the CPU.  I'd suggest making it instead
an Object *.  We can use it for ICP now, but other platforms can use
it for pointers to per-cpu interrupt state if they need to.
